I had bad luck fusswise with a Nottingham Spacedeck/Spacearm combo, fwiw. Instructions supplied were the worst I've ever seen and typical tweaking with the arm drove me insane. Did like the looks and sound and would probably heve been happy with someone else's arm tho. Good luck! Oh, ps, bought an Aries/JMW10, sound is a wash but has been set it and forget it to date and the manual is world class. YMMV.
I have had two Basis turntables, (1400 and 2001) with Rega tonearms (RB-300 & RB-900), and both have been "set it and forget it" sources. Both sounded great too.
